Output 51b03053946b99e94ecf74458f4e1b84776d7853af5ab399dbea653fb1f262d6:2

value
20778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a72d2a3092d6fc21e3a76b50f137efd297ffd51 OP_EQUAL
address
3BPs6uVNb9hZa5ScBeywW9XveTkgHMW7fY
transaction
51b03053946b99e94ecf74458f4e1b84776d7853af5ab399dbea653fb1f262d6
confirmations
234143
spent
true